Handy information about Ben Gurion International Airport (TLV)
When it comes to the on-time performance of Ben Gurion International Airport, 72.9% of flights meet their scheduled arrival time.
To get to Ben Gurion International Airport from central Tel Aviv, it'll take around 25 minutes if you're travelling by car. This depends on traffic, however. It's approximately 21 kilometres from the airport to the city centre.
Taking public transport? You can expect a journey time of around 45 minutes.

Getting from Tribhuvan International Airport (KTM) to central Kathmandu
From Tribhuvan International Airport, Kathmandu is approximately 5 kilometres away. It takes around 15 minutes to reach the centre driving.
When to fly to Tribhuvan International Airport (KTM)
The quietest month for a flight from Ben Gurion International Airport to Tribhuvan International Airport is February, while September is the busiest. Pick the ideal time to go to Kathmandu based on whether you prefer a more fast-paced or easygoing experience.
When booking your flight from Ben Gurion International Airport to Tribhuvan International Airport, consider the type of weather you enjoy. June is the warmest month in Kathmandu, with temperatures ranging from 17ºC to 28ºC.
January sees average temperatures of between 3ºC and 18ºC. Search for cheap tickets from TLV to KTM sometime then if you'd rather travel in cooler conditions.
Explore more of Nepal
Pokhara is just one of the many places in Nepal waiting to be discovered after you've experienced Kathmandu. Around 145 kilometres away to the north-west, its best attractions include Phewa Lake, Sarangkot and Gupteshwor Mahadev Cave.
Patan is another favourite destination in Nepal and is around 6 kilometres south of Kathmandu. No trip is complete without seeing Aspur Agro Farm, Pimbahaa Pukhoo and Rajib Handicraft.
